PBS' Broken Tail: mourning a tiger??? well, ok...

http://www.pbs.org/wnet/n...sode/6384/

A nature photographer and his guide track the final journey through India made by a tiger he called Broken Tail. The whole film has him mourning the animal's tragic death. Great images and music but the speculation and romanticization of his life are just weird.
